How to Calculate 20 Percent Off

Calculating a 20 percent discount is a simple process that can help you determine the reduced price of an item or the amount of money you can save. To calculate 20 percent off, follow these steps:

  1. Determine the original price of the item you want to apply the discount to. Let’s say it is $100.
  2. Convert the percentage discount to a decimal by dividing it by 100. In this case, 20 divided by 100 equals 0.2.
  3. Multiply the original price by the decimal value of the discount. For example, $100 multiplied by 0.2 equals $20.

In this case, a 20 percent discount applied to a $100 item would result in a savings of $20, making the final price $80.

Remember, when calculating discounts, the percentage off represents the portion of the original price that is deducted. By following these steps, you can quickly and accurately calculate the amount saved with a 20 percent discount.

Understanding 20% Off Calculation

In the realm of discounts and promotions, one common offer that frequently catches the attention of consumers is the “20% off” deal. This discount entails reducing the original price of a product or service by 20%. Understanding how this calculation works can help you make informed purchasing decisions.

To calculate a 20% discount, follow these steps:

  1. Determine the original price of the item you wish to purchase.
  2. Multiply the original price by 0.20 (which represents 20%).
  3. Subtract the result from step 2 from the original price.

The final value obtained after subtracting the discounted amount will be the price after the 20% reduction has been applied. It’s important to note that the discount is calculated based on the original price, not the already reduced price.

Let’s illustrate this with an example: Suppose you want to purchase a shirt that originally costs $50. Applying a 20% discount would involve multiplying $50 by 0.20, resulting in $10. Subtracting $10 from the original price of $50 yields a final discounted price of $40.

Original Price Discount Amount (20%) Final Price
$50 $10 $40

Keep in mind that the method described above applies specifically to a 20% discount. For different discount rates, such as 10% or 30%, the calculations would vary accordingly.

How to Calculate a 20% Discount

Calculating discounts is a common practice in retail and sales. If you want to determine the value of a 20% discount on a particular item, you can follow these steps:

  1. Identify the original price of the item. Let’s say it is $100.
  2. Convert the discount percentage to a decimal by dividing it by 100. In this case, 20% becomes 0.2.
  3. Multiply the original price by the decimal representation of the discount. $100 * 0.2 = $20.
  4. The result of the multiplication represents the discount amount.
  5. To find the final price after applying the discount, subtract the discount amount from the original price. $100 – $20 = $80.

So, if an item originally costs $100 and you apply a 20% discount, the final price would be $80.

It’s important to note that the calculation above assumes a simple percentage-based discount. In some cases, additional factors such as taxes or other fees may affect the final price. Always double-check any specific terms or conditions associated with the discount to ensure accurate calculations.

How to Calculate a 20% Reduction

Introduction:

Calculating a 20% reduction is a common task in various fields, such as finance, sales, and discounts. In this guide, we will explain a simple method to calculate a 20% reduction using basic mathematical operations.

Step-by-Step Guide:

  1. Determine the original value: Start by identifying the initial value or the amount from which you want to deduct 20%. Let’s assume the original value is represented by “X.”
  2. Calculate 20% of the original value: Multiply the original value (X) by 0.20 (which represents 20% as a decimal). This can be done by multiplying X by 20/100 or simply X multiplied by 0.20.
  3. Subtract the calculated value from the original: Subtract the product obtained in the previous step from the original value (X – 20% of X). This subtraction will give you the final result, which represents a 20% reduction from the original value.

Example:

Let’s say we have an item priced at $100. To calculate a 20% reduction on this price:

Step Calculation
1 $100 (Original Value)
2 $100 × 0.20 = $20 (20% of $100)
3 $100 – $20 = $80

Therefore, a 20% reduction on an item priced at $100 would result in a final price of $80.

Calculating a 20% reduction involves identifying the original value, calculating 20% of that value, and subtracting it from the original. By following these steps, you can determine the reduced amount effectively. This method can be applied to various scenarios where a 20% reduction is required, such as discounts, sales, or financial calculations.
